Funny story, I went to get some fast food after spending a few hours in the range, and had my gun locked in my car. When I got there, I saw 2 police cars parked there, 2 of the police officers were talking to a guy.
One of them (a female) nodded with me, and said "KFC huh? how do you stay so skinny eating that", we chatted a bit, and I asked her if she has ever seen anyone open carrying in town. She saw my empty holster and magazines, and said "ah, no, but I assume you do open carry?" I said yes, but my gun is locked in my car. She told me that if they got a call about a MWAG, she would take it seriously but professionally, saying that she would look at the situation, and determine whether the man is a threat by his actions, clothing, and the way he's carrying. She is aware of 12031e, but said if all looks good, and after some exchange of word and determined that the man is of no threat, there would not be a point to even bother to stir the pot.
After the other two officers are done, she called them over and we talked about it more. One of them agreed, and the other one said he would be a bit afraid to approach, might even have his weapon unholstered if he sees some thug-like guy. But he also said it will take time for them to get used to this, and he has no problem with law abiding citizens carrying guns.
After that, one of them noticed a camera pouch on my belt, and asked if I carry a camera around. I answered yes. He said "Great, can you go holster your pistol and we can have a picture together?" I was a bit weird out by that, but they said "it's ok, you have it on your voice recorder that we asked you to do that anyways. I see blinking red light in your shirt pocket" Funny and observant cop, so I unlocked and holstered my pistol, then they asked someone who just parked her car to take a picture of us. They even gave me their email addresses and said I can email them questions if I like, or even the picture if I feel comfortable.
The woman was obviously having the WTF face when they asked her, and she just hopped back in her car and drove away afterwards. Didn't even get her food LOL.
